What is PCSP?

The Fermanagh and Omagh Policing and Community Safety Partnership (PCSP) is a partnership between the Council, statutory providers and the community. The partnership is made up of elected and independent members and representatives from the statutory sector.

 

The overall purpose of the PCSP is to help make communities safer and to ensure that the voices of local people are heard on policing and community safety issues. We do this by:

  • Engaging and consulting with the community on issues of concern relating to policing and community safety
  • Working in partnership with local communities, partners and agencies to put in place interventions to address concerns; and
  • Encouraging cooperation with, and inspiring confidence in the justice system and the police
